Output 31591508298f9ce149c52ab44c35dda4c54216f38e6a21d78b11f1a7001fe0a4:0

value
23886990
script pubkey
OP_HASH160 OP_PUSHBYTES_20 6f587f3017722e3a6a425ec121ec3acc5a3776d1 OP_EQUAL
address
3BqkwhoYN7uMugxRhcmjvZPQqRoFGwwcr2
transaction
31591508298f9ce149c52ab44c35dda4c54216f38e6a21d78b11f1a7001fe0a4
spent
true